beho

Tagalog

Etymology

Borrowed from Spanish viejo. The derogatory sense is from an ellipsis of Intsik beho, which itself is an ellipsis of Intsik beho, tulo laway.

Pronunciation

  • (Standard Tagalog) IPA(key): /ˈbeho/ [ˈbɛː.ho]
  • Rhymes: -eho
  • Syllabification: be‧ho

Adjective

beho (Baybayin spelling ᜊᜒᜑᜓ)

  1. (colloquial, offensive) old; decrepit (especially of a Chinese man)
    Synonym: matanda
